Market overview
The cable manufacturing market is defined by high barriers to entry and a focus on massive, long-term infrastructure projects. Buyers typically compare competitors based on technical engineering capabilities, global supply chain logistics, and the ability to meet stringent international safety and performance standards. Why users choose Prysmian
- Unmatched global manufacturing footprint and scale
- Deep expertise in complex subsea and high-voltage projects
- Strong R&D capabilities for sustainable energy solutions
- Proven track record in large-scale utility infrastructure
Why users switch to alternatives
- Higher pricing for specialized, smaller-scale projects
- Potential lead time delays due to massive project backlogs
- Less focus on localized residential or commercial distribution
- Competitors may offer more agile, niche engineering support
